Mistakes doomed the Iowa Hawkeyes in their upset bid against Michigan. Despite leading for most of the game, four turnovers and ten penalties proved costly, as the Wolverines rallied for a 32-26 victory.Iowa coach Kirk Ferentz says the effort on both sides of the ball was oustanding.Brad Banks saw more time at quarterback and led the Hawks to a couple of first half scoring drives and Ferentz says they will continue to get him some playing time. He says it has been the plan to give Banks some snaps, and says Banks did some good and bad things. Ferentz says it was a difficult loss for his team but is confident they will be ready for this week’s game at Wisconsin.
